Output 3f58f8786b9757ef54cd491730f5dceae14cd7683f1f69a15fd549c47382951e:62

value
2795748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1399c8f4dc3a3ad5c57df24434d5a29134d37f7a OP_EQUAL
address
33UezMeCPyHUK5btozQVo24EhmGbo96rcH
transaction
3f58f8786b9757ef54cd491730f5dceae14cd7683f1f69a15fd549c47382951e
spent
true